Set in post–Civil War Ohio, it is the story of Sethe, an escaped slave who has lost a husband and buried a child who has withstood savagery and not gone mad. Upon the original publication of Beloved in 1987, John Leonard wrote in the Los Angeles Times: “I can’t imagine American literature without it.” Nearly two decades later, The New York Times chose Beloved as the best American novel of the previous fifty years.
